SUNNYVALE, CA . Driven by strong organic growth and an expanding
partner network, the CentraSite Community has grown significantly
to more than fifty members worldwide. The CentraSite Community has
also initiated a new global effort to define, test and certify best
practices for standards-based interoperability between member
products.
CentraSite is an industry-leading solution for service-oriented
architecture (SOA) governance jointly developed by Fujitsu and
Software AG. The CentraSite Community brings together within a
single ecosystem for SOA the multitude of industry partners that
are developing third-party solutions that either build upon or
interoperate with CentraSite. By fostering a strong, active and
growing ecosystem of complementary products and services, Fujitsu
and Software AG make it easier and faster for enterprises to
implement end-to-end approaches to SOA.

As a standards-based organization, the CentraSite Community has
committed to expanding the role of existing standards within
current implementations. Under a new initiative, the community has
begun to catalogue and evaluate the specific processes, protocols
and best practices used to maintain interoperability within a
CentraSite-governed SOA. In order to ensure mission-critical
performance, each proposed solution will also be eligible for
testing and certification via the CentraSite Community SOA
Governance Interoperability Testing Center.

Driven by growing, worldwide adoption of CentraSite as an
enterprise standard for SOA governance, the CentraSite Community
has expanded significantly in order to support these more diverse
requirements. New members span a number of key disciplines,
including leaders in enterprise architecture and business modeling,
composite application development, SOA management and testing, and
strategic consulting markets.

About the CentraSite Community
The CentraSite Community, founded by Software AG and Fujitsu,
offers a unique approach to uniting partners to deliver
standards-based, interoperable SOA solutions. It also provides
enterprise customers with a single destination for SOA best
practices and the latest industry information.

About Fujitsu
Fujitsu is a leading provider of customer-focused IT and
communications solutions for the global marketplace. Pace-setting
device technologies, highly reliable computing and communications
products, and a worldwide corps of systems and services experts
uniquely position Fujitsu to deliver comprehensive solutions that
open up infinite possibilities for its customers' success.
Headquartered in Tokyo, Fujitsu Limited (TSE: 6702) reported
consolidated revenues of 5.1 trillion yen (US$43.2 billion) for the
fiscal year ended March 31, 2007. See http://www.fujitsu.com for
further information.

Software AG's 4,000 global customers achieve measurable business
results by modernizing and automating their IT systems and rapidly
building new systems to meet growing business demands. The
company's industry-leading product portfolio includes best-in-class
solutions for managing data, enabling service oriented
architecture, and improving business processes. By combining proven
technology with industry expertise and best practices, our
customers improve and differentiate their businesses -- faster.
Software AG has more than 37 years of global IT experience and
approx. 3,800 employees serving customers in 70 countries. The
company is headquartered in Germany and listed on the Frankfurt
Stock Exchange (TecDAX, ISIN DE 0003304002 / SOW). Software AG
posted total revenues of EUR 483 million in 2006.
